The American diet is not used to including soy beans, but in Asia, soy beans are a staple product, high in protein and very nutritional. In 1999, the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) authorized a health claim for soy protein as a nutrient that could reduce the risk of heart disease. The soy beans used in our low carb Fettucine Pasta Noodles, are organic non-GMO yellow soy beans. Organic non-GMO yellow soybeans are low in saturated fat and high in protein, vitamin C, and folate. They are also a good source of fiber, calcium, iron, magnesium, phosphorus, potassium, and thiamin. Soy is a complete protein, which means that it contains all nine essential amino acids. It is an important protein source for many people, especially vegans and vegetarians. Yellow Soy Beans are also used to make soy milk.
